Wolf Eel or Anarrhichthys Ocellatus, it is neither a wolf nor an eel. It is in fact, a fish with the face of a wolf and the body of an Eel. Scot Reid says "They've got faces only a mother could love," They will be found in shallow water to a depth of 226 meters. Their life span is 25 years and can be found commonly to this places, Pacific coast of North America from northern Baja California to Kodiak Island, Alaska, west to Russia and south to Sea of Japan.

Though they have unusual,creepy and fearsome appearance, but to tell you the truth, this wolf eels are gentle and friendly creatures. They like to hide that's part of what they do. They're not out there to be seen.

Young Wolf Eel feed on plankton while adults eat crabs, clams, sea urchins, mussels, sand dollars, and snails. Normally wolf eels length is 1.2 meters but Hiroshi catches nearly 2 meters long.
